Our verdict is Pathogenic. The variant received 10 ACMG points: 10P and 0B. PVS1PP5_Moderate
The NM_017721.5(CC2D1A):c.49_60+23delGCCGCCCGCCAGGTGAGTTTGCGCCCCACGGCCCG(p.Ala17_Gln20del) variant causes a splice donor, conservative inframe deletion, splice region, intron change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. It is difficult to determine the true allele frequency of this variant because it is of type DEL_BIG, and the frequency of such variant types in population databases may be underestimated and unreliable.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ely pathogenic (★).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. A17A) has been classified as Likely benign.

This variant results in the deletion of part of exon 1 (c.49_60+23del) of the CC2D1A gene. It is expected to disrupt RNA splicing. Variants that disrupt the donor or acceptor splice site typically lead to a loss of protein function (PMID: 16199547), and loss-of-function variants in CC2D1A are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 16033914). In summary, the currently available evidence indicates that the variant is pathogenic, but additional data are needed to prove that conclusively. Therefore, this variant has been classified as Likely Pathogenic. This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with CC2D1A-related conditions. This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). -
